Snooki & JWoww's JWoww Teases Her Engagement: "I Was Ready to Punch Him in The Face!"

Roger Mathews and Jenni "JWoww" Farley

Wedding bells are ringing for Snooki & JWOWW's Jenni "JWoww" Farley. The Jersey Shore alum announced her engagement last year, but fans will finally see how it all went down on Tuesday's episode (10/9c, MTV). Staying true to her wild ways, Farley had an engagement day that was anything but ordinary. Culminating in a surprise skydiving trip, the bride-to-be didn't know what to expect. "I was a nervous wreck," Farley says of fiancé Roger Mathews' unconventional proposal. "I land and I'm screaming."

Throughout the episode, Roger tries to trick Farley with a fake-out pink limo, among other distractions. By the time he finally got down on one knee, she had reached her limits. "I was ready to punch him in the face," she jokes. "At the end of the actual proposal, I'm in total shock."

Now that she's officially off the market, has the party girl been tamed? Nope. Farley's still partying hard. "It's funny because since I've been engaged, I've actually been doing a lot of girls' nights," she says. "Once we get married, it's all couples dates so we're trying to get in as much time as we can with our single friends." Speaking of friends, can fans expect to see The Jersey Shore crew on her big day? "Oh hell yeah," says Farley. "Pauly will be DJing, Nicole [aka "Snooki"] will be my maid of honor, Deena and Sam will be my bridesmaids and I really want Uncle Nino to be an usher!"

Don't expect to see the nuptials too soon, though. "We're waiting to see how everything gets fixed," following Hurricane Sandy, Farley says. In November, Farley, along with her Jersey Shore cast, participated in MTV's Restore The Shore event — an hour-long telethon to help those affected by Sandy. "I would love to see it full throttle, back to being the way it was and see all the flowers blooming," she says of the ravaged shore.

A wedding is on the horizon is hardly Farley's only plan. "I really want to produce and the best person to learn from is SallyAnn Salsano, the creator of The Jersey Shore," she says of her future ambitions. "I'm trying to get under her wing and learn from beginning to end how to produce a TV show. So keep your fingers crossed."
